81: Stop Feeling like the "Bad Guy": Setting Boundaries and Navigating Conflict as a Boss Babe

from Boss Babe Reset: For 9-to-5 Founders Building a Business Without Burnout · host REVOLT

In this episode we sit down with Sequoia Holmes, award-winning host of Black People Love Paramore, to tackle a topic every high achiever and boss babe needs to hear: how to avoid burnout by embracing conflict and setting boundaries. 💡 What You’ll Learn in This Episode: Why avoiding conflict can lead to burnout, especially in hustle culture. How to reframe confrontation as a powerful act of self-care. The key differences between being assertive and being aggressive. Practical strategies to set boundaries and protect your peace in the workplace and personal life. 🎙️ Listener Voicemail Spotlight: A listener shares their struggle with avoiding conflict at work, leading to burnout and frustration. Erica and Sequoia dive deep into how to stand up for yourself without feeling like the "bad guy." 🛠️ Key Takeaways: Boundaries Are Essential: Avoiding conflict doesn’t keep the peace—it often builds resentment. Learn how to communicate your needs clearly without guilt. Hustle Culture Isn’t Sustainable: Constantly going above and beyond at work can lead to physical and emotional exhaustion. Discover how to set limits and prioritize your mental health. The Power of Assertiveness: Being direct isn’t rude—it’s necessary. Sequoia shares how to find the right language to express yourself and avoid burnout. Self-Care as a Priority: From saying “no” to extra work to preserving time for your passions, embracing self-care is vital for every boss babe navigating hustle culture. ✨ Quote of the Episode: “You have to believe your inner self deserves peace, even if it means disrupting outward peace in the short term.” – Sequoia Holmes 🌟 Stay Connected: Follow Sequoia Holmes on social media @SequoiaBHolmes and check out her podcast Black People Love Paramore. 📢 Subscribe & Review: Enjoyed this episode?
